What is the Medical Release Form for Student Field Trips?
The medical release form is a critical document used by Tuskawilla Learning Center in Florida. Its primary purpose is to obtain parental consent for medical treatment during student field trips and activities. This student medical release form ensures that necessary medical care can be provided promptly in the event of an emergency, making it essential for the wellbeing of participating students.
This field trip consent form is significant, as it protects both students and schools by outlining medical conditions and emergency contacts that may be relevant during off-campus activities.

Key Features of the Medical Release Form for Student Field Trips
This form contains several key components that parents must complete accurately. Essential elements include:
-
Required signatures from parents or guardians.
-
Detailed medical information about the student, including allergies and medications.
-
Emergency contact information for quick access during trips.
Additionally, the form includes a release of liability clause that protects the school unless circumstances involve employee negligence. This feature helps safeguard both the educational institution and parents in the event of unforeseen incidents.

Who is required to sign the Medical Release Form?
The Medical Release Form must be signed by a parent or guardian of the student. This is crucial for ensuring that the school has permission to seek medical treatment during field trips.
What information do I need to fill out the form?
You will need your child's medical history, emergency contact details, and insurance information. Gather this information before starting to complete the form to ensure a smooth process.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the form?
Submission deadlines for the Medical Release Form often depend on the scheduled field trip. It's best to submit the form well ahead of the trip to allow for any processing time required by the school.
How can I submit the completed form?
You can submit the completed Medical Release Form via email, through your school's online platform, or by printing it out and delivering it in person. Check with Tuskawilla Learning Center for specific submission instructions.
What happens if I forget to sign the form?
If the form is not signed by a parent or guardian, it may not be accepted. This could prevent your child from participating in the field trip, so ensure all signatures are included before submission.
Is notarization needed for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Medical Release Form for Student Field Trips. Just ensure that the necessary signatures are provided.
